Daily Dawn Newspaper English Vocabulary with Urdu Meaning
July 02, 2020


Tedious (adjective) ناگوار، بیزار کن، گراں

too long, slow, or dull; tiresome or monotonous.
Example: “a tedious journey”
Synonyms: boring, monotonous, dull, deadly dull, uninteresting, unexciting, unvaried, unvarying
Antonyms: exciting, interesting


Dogged (adjective) نیچ آدمی، ضدی

having or showing tenacity and grim persistence.
Example: “success required dogged determination”
Synonyms: tenacious, determined, resolute, resolved, purposeful, persistent, persevering, pertinacious
Antonyms: hesitant, half-hearted


Gusto (noun) ذوق و شوق، جوش

enjoyment and enthusiasm in doing something.
Example: “Hawkins tucked into his breakfast with gusto”
Synonyms: enthusiasm, relish, appetite, enjoyment, delight, glee, pleasure, satisfaction
Antonyms: apathy, distaste


Drastic (adjective) شدید، انتہائی، سخت

likely to have a strong or far-reaching effect; radical and extreme.
Example: “a drastic reduction of staffing levels”
Synonyms: extreme, serious, forceful, desperate, dire, radical, far-reaching, momentous
Antonyms: mild, moderate


Bicker (noun) لڑائی جھگڑا،جھگڑنا

argue about petty and trivial matters.
Example: “couples who bicker over who gets what from the divorce”
Synonyms: squabble, argue, quarrel, wrangle, fight, fall out, have a disagreement
Antonyms: agree


Colossal (adjective) بھاری بھرکم، شاندار، زوردار

extremely large or great.
Example: “a colossal amount of mail”
Synonyms: huge, massive, enormous, gigantic, very big, very large, great, giant, mammoth
Antonyms: tiny


Restraint (noun) بندش، ممانعت، قابو میں رکھنا، روک

a measure or condition that keeps someone or something under control.
Example: “decisions are made within the financial restraints of the budget”
Synonyms: self-control, self-restraint, self-discipline, control, moderation, temperateness, abstemiousness
Antonyms: abandon, forwardness, outspokenness


Pragmatic (adjective) حقیقت پسندانہ، نتائجی

dealing with things sensibly and realistically in a way that is based on practical rather than theoretical considerations.
Example: “a pragmatic approach to politics”
Synonyms: practical, matter-of-fact, realistic, sensible, down-to-earth, commonsensical, hard-headed
Antonyms: impractical, unrealistic, idealistic


Indictment (noun) الزام، چالان

a formal charge or accusation of a serious crime.
Example: “an indictment for conspiracy”
Synonyms: charge, accusation, arraignment, citation, summons, allegation, imputation, plaint
Antonyms: acquittal


Heinous (adjective) سفاکانہ، وحشیانہ

(of a person or wrongful act, especially a crime) utterly odious or wicked.
Example: “a battery of heinous crimes”
Synonyms: odious, wicked, evil, atrocious, monstrous, disgraceful, abominable, detestable
Antonyms: admirable
